A variety of video clip games feature Gothic horror themes and plots. The Castlevania collection commonly includes a hero in the Belmont lineage exploring a dim, outdated castle, combating vampires, werewolves, Frankenstein's Creature, as well as other Gothic monster staples, culminating in a struggle in opposition to Dracula himself. Other individuals, such as Ghosts 'n Goblins, element a camper parody of Gothic fiction. 2017's Resident Evil 7: Biohazard, a Southern Gothic reboot to the survival horror movie recreation involves an everyman and his spouse trapped inside a derelict plantation and mansion owned by a spouse and children with sinister and hideous strategies and should facial area terrifying visions of a ghostly mutant in The form of a bit Female. This was followed by 2021's Resident Evil Village, a Gothic horror sequel specializing in an action hero attempting to find his kidnapped daughter inside a mysterious Japanese European village under the control of a strange religious cult inhabited by werewolves, vampires, ghosts, shapeshifters, and also other monsters.
